Dragon boat cruise on the Perfume River
From 8:30 AMBoard a traditional dragon boat and cruise the river, taking in the pagoda-dotted banks and the distant citadel walls.
Thien Mu Pagoda
Disembark to visit Hue's most recognisable landmark, a seven-storey tower that has stood on the riverbank since 1601.
Imperial Citadel
Step inside the fortified enclosure that once housed the Nguyen dynasty's royal court, palaces and ceremonial halls.
Dong Ba Market
Wander Hue's liveliest market, where local vendors sell everything from fresh produce to traditional Hue street food.
Lunch and herbal foot bath
12:00 PMSit down for a included lunch, followed by a 15-minute soak in warm herbal water to rest your feet before the afternoon.
Minh Mang and Khai Dinh royal tombs
From 1:30 PMExplore two contrasting mausoleums — the classical Chinese-influenced Minh Mang complex and the ornate, mosaic-covered Khai Dinh tomb.
Thuy Xuan conical hat village
From 3:30 PMVisit a family workshop where artisans craft the traditional Vietnamese non la hat using bamboo and palm leaves.
